    Overall place was not crowded and plenty of seats to dine in. I placed my order and was given a number to put on my table for order to be brought out. I tried the southwest chicken & avocado salad and a cup of country potato soup. They were a bit stingy on the avocado that came with the salad. The country potato soup was nice and hit, and it came with some side of crackers. The salad was just ok, the chicken was on the dry side. The strawberry lemonade was a bit to sugary for my taste, maybe asking for more ice make it better. Glad I carry purell hand wipes! ***This location had no working restrooms at the time of my visit, and some customers were upset. They had the area block with a hand made sign and some chairs. ***

    For great deli sandwiches and soups look no further than Deane's when in Geneva. You order at the…read morecounter and your food is brought to your table. The vibe is farmhouse cozy. There are cute gift items and pantry goods to browse while you wait. I was able to get today's special grilled pastrami Rueben made on gluten free bread and it was delicious and had great quality meat. There is both street parking and a lot adjacent and it's walking distance from the train station. Restroom was clean and well stocked.

    This combination bookstore and cafe is in an older building and particularly on the bookstore side…read moreisn't terribly accessible: books are crammed along narrow hallways, small rooms and such. There was an eclectic blend of choices but they didn't have two titles I was seeking, and the clerk seemed slightly annoyed when I inquired. The restaurant, though small, was more accessible, and had some great food! I had the roast pork apple sandwich and my friend got the signature salad, and we split the bourbon pecan pie, all of which were delicious. Our server was friendly and attentive even though it was busy, and other servers also kept an eye on bussing empty plates from our table. Parking is across the street; both crosswalks had steps leading down from the parking lot. Would certainly return for the cafe!
